LAUS CHURCH March 9th 1828
At a meeting of the Elders and deacons of Laus, Graves, Reichland, Friedens,
and Zion's church, it was unanimously.
          Resolved that after Mature consideration and a firm reliance upon Almighty
God for direction, we will neither permit or sanction any person or persons
to enter our churches, and form congregations therein, so as to create discord
amongst our members, and thereby exclude the present vestry from their right
and priviledge.
          Resolved : That the secretary be requested to furnish each of our congre-
gations with a copy of this resolution and that it be recorded in their
respected church records.
          Signed                          
In behalf of the meeting
                                                      Danl. J (Hanes ?)

On the 22nd day of July 1838 - Mr. Ludwick Summer and Mr Daniel Waggoner
were duly elected Elder of this congregation
                          Wm Artz Pastor
- -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- - -
Received of Mr. Jacob Boon, former Elder of the congregation, the sum of
$4.50 cts it being all the money in his hands belonging to the congregation
at Shoemakers and which was applied to building the grave yard wall.
July 25th 1840 -
                          Wm Artz
